Product Panel Views Description Product Views DC-In Power Outlet Sync Button Antenna DC-In Power Outlet The Bluetooth to RS232 / 422 / 485 is powered by a single 9V DC (Inner positive/outer negative) power supply and 200mA of current. A suitable power supply adapter is part of the package.
The antenna is a standard SMA jack. Simply connect it to a 2.0dBi dipole antenna (Standard Rubber Duck) and it is 50 Ohms impedance and can support 2.4GHz frequency. Terminator The purpose is for compensating signal attenuation in long distance connection at RS-485/RS-422 I/O. If the switch 1 & 2 are set in “ON” position, the signal compensation will be activated. To disable the function, just to push switch 1 & 2 to opposite position.
LED Indicators SYS (Red): Power indicator (When the power is on, the LED will blink once per second.) BT RS232 Config Tool Installation & Setup When setting up this Bluetooth adapter for the first time, you have to install and run “BT1.exe” as “BT RS232 config tool” first in your computer device. The utility CD is enclosed in the device box. Before you use this Bluetooth adapter, you have to pair it with another unit of this Bluetooth adapter device.

Apply “Connect” After finish the parameters configuration, click the icon of “Connect” in BT RS232 Config Tool screen and meanwhile press the Synchronous button immediately on the left side of the device. And then the next screen of parameters configuration is pop-up.
Apply “Write” To click the item of “Write”, the meaning is to save all parameters after configuring into the “BT RS232 Config Tool”. Apply “Read” To click the item of “Read”, the meaning is to load all parameters as last time saving from the “BT RS232 Config Tool”.
